Are your online advertising impressions truly safe and valuable? For example, if your ads are shown to non-human traffic (e.g., bots) or alongside content that could damage your brand image, then those impressions are not necessarily delivering meaningful value. This is a major problem that the advertising industry is currently facing.

Furthermore, with the advancement of generative AI, there has been a recent proliferation of websites known as MFA (Made for Advertising) websites that are created purely to display ads and exploit ad revenue. As a result, the credibility of pages on which ads are displayed has become more important than ever.

To verify the integrity of its advertisements, The Nikkei Online Edition carries out ad verification on a regular basis in collaboration with Integral Ad Science Japan (IAS).

IAS measures brand safety in terms of brand risk within the content environments in which ads are displayed.

While 5.4% of Desktop traffic in Japan were classified as carrying brand risk, The Nikkei Online Edition has been verified as providing a virtually 100% safe and brand-suitable advertising environment.

According to IAS research, the average viewability rate of ads in Japan is 48.8%. By comparison, Desktop ads on The Nikkei Online Edition exceeded 70% (average across 1st and 2nd Rectangle placements), demonstrating that ads are clearly viewed by readers on our platform.

The Nikkei Online Edition has been certified by JICDAQ (Japan Joint Industry Committee for Digital Advertising Quality & Qualify) as a quality-certified provider in two areas: Brand Safety and Invalid Traffic Prevention. (Certification was obtained on Nov 1, 2021, and renewed on November 1, 2025.)

We conduct advertising transactions in accordance with the certification standards established by JICDAQ.
